|list1 = As found in the ''[[Notitia Dignitatum]]''. Provincial administration reformed and [[Roman diocese|diocese]]s established by [[Diocletian]], [[Circa|c.]]&nbsp;293. Permanent [[praetorian prefecture]]s established after the death of [[Constantine I]]. Empire permanently partitioned after 395. Exarchates of [[Exarchate of Ravenna|Ravenna]] and [[Exarchate of Africa|Africa]] established after 584. After massive territorial losses in the 7th century, the remaining provinces were superseded by the [[theme system]] in c.&nbsp;640–660, although in [[Anatolia|Asia Minor]] and parts of Greece they survived under the themes until the early 9th century.
